Transaction 0421244b51b4a8e524a188f01b45ae34c10e38fc0a86597160b53588654a8691

1 Input
2 Outputs
  • 0421244b51b4a8e524a188f01b45ae34c10e38fc0a86597160b53588654a8691:0
  • value  4491362023
    address  18NUyUgiTHZD3XqDDN6MNVgSbxtAy7duxi
  • 0421244b51b4a8e524a188f01b45ae34c10e38fc0a86597160b53588654a8691:1
  • value  56409000
    address  1N2MfhwGrTXQjkc4MaLndyPspLp6y9wSjK